Use less electricityOk, ok, I know you heard it a thousand times! Once more wont hurt anyone, and only because this can be a big deal. I mean, think about it, if everyone turns off the lights even if they're only going out of the room for a few minutes, it will make a big difference!

If you are asking yourself whyCoal and natural gas are the most common sources of energy that get turned into electricity. The burning of these substances is a major factor in world air pollution. Reducing your reliance on electricity is a great way to play a part in saving the planet.

Use fewer chemicalsOnce again Im not telling you to stop using your favourite perfume or freshener. Im telling you to try to reduce in something that doesnt bother you. Like green or natural house cleaners, or maybe dont let your window open so you dont have to use pesticides, just sayingIf you dont realize it...Chemicals used to wash our bodies, homes, cars and everything else will eventually end up in the water supply. Since most people use heavy-duty chemicals for all sorts of things, chemicals are doing real damage to waterways and aquatic life. The chemicals aren't good for humans, either, so do your best to cut back on them.

Step by stepIf your school is some blocks away from your house, or you need some stuff from the market, then walk there, or maybe buy a bike. Theres no need to use the car when you just have to take two steps.How cars can pollute the air?Cars and trucks produce air pollution .Additional emissions are associated with the refining and distribution of vehicle fuel. Air pollution from cars and trucks is split into primary and secondary pollution. Primary pollution is emitted directly into the atmosphere and secondary pollution results from chemical reactions between pollutants in the atmosphere.
